Autor | Zpráva | ||
---|---|---|---|
RiLEN Profil |
#1 · Zasláno: 12. 8. 2013, 11:59:48
Ahoj,
Chtěla bych Váš zde požádat o nějakou radu. Při úpravě stránek http://beta.nonstoppc.cz jsem se setkala s problémem, který už řeším několik dní a furt se nedaří. Pokud si zobrazíte menu v IE tak má levý okraj menší než pravý, přitom v Firefoxu, Chromu i Opeře to funguje. Nenapadá mě proč a hlavně nevím jak to opravit, když už v IE10 nejsou podmíněné komentáře. Četla jsem o nějakých hack css pro IE, ale všude se píše ze stránky by se měly v IE zobrazovat korektně bez použití hacků atd. Děkuju za jakoukoli radu RiLEN |
||
Chamurappi Profil |
Reaguji na RiLEN:
Explorer dělá o pár desetin pixelu menší mezery mezi znaky než Firefox. Snad nepočítáš s tím, že bude písmo ve všech prohlížečích a na všech systémech přesně na pixel stejně velké? Uživatel si může velikost klidně i přenastavit (což cca 5 % lidí dělá) a pak má tvé menu mnohem větší problém, než že není krásně vycentrované. |
||
margin Profil * |
#3 · Zasláno: 12. 8. 2013, 12:40:07
Pokud požaduješ menu vycentrované, tak použij centrování. %Zě ti to náhodou v některých prohlížečích vyšlo, nic neznamená a u jiných uživatelů tomu může být jinak.
http://jecas.cz/centrovani |
||
RiLEN Profil |
Chamurappi: Teď jsem vyzkoušela co to dělá v případě zvětšení písma v prohlížeči... menu je úplně špatně. Můžu poprosit o nějakou radu jak toto řešit?
Oprava: když nastavím velikost písma pro celý web v body v pixelech mělo by to tento problém řeši, co koukám, ale pokud má někdo lepší radu. |
||
Chamurappi Profil |
#5 · Zasláno: 12. 8. 2013, 14:38:55
Reaguji na RiLEN:
„když nastavím velikost písma pro celý web v body v pixelech“ Tím zvětšování písma v Explorerech znemožníš. Což je asi tak podobné řešení, jako když si provozovatel obchodu, kterému si vozíčkáři stěžují, že se jim nepohodlně vjíždí do úzkých dveří, postaví před vchod schody :-) … špatný nápad. V ostatních prohlížečích písmo stále zvětšovat jde — sice ta možnost není moc na očích, ale kdo ji chce, ten si ji najde. „ale pokud má někdo lepší radu.“ Mysli pružně. Smiř se s tím, že při zvětšeném písmu nemusí být vzhled ideální. Jedna konkrétní rada: Blokům s textovým obsahem nikdy nenastavuj pevnou výšku. „menu je úplně špatně. Můžu poprosit o nějakou radu jak toto řešit?“ Chceš-li mít menu vycentrované, tak ho doopravdy vycentruj, viz marginův odkaz. Mimochodem, jak bys řešila, kdyby si zadavatel usmyslel, že chce text u některé položky menu vyměnit za delší? Nebo že chce přidat další položku? |
||
RiLEN Profil |
#6 · Zasláno: 12. 8. 2013, 19:28:33
Tak jsem to přepsala, děkuju za rady.
Potřebovala bych ještě jednu radu nebo možná upozornění, jelikož u toho kódu sedím celej den, tak už tam tu chybu asi nevidim. Po přepsání podle marginova odkazu mám dva problémy: 1. Pozadí menu má jinou šírku, než menu při prokliku. Dycky jsem používala pevnou šírku(což už dělat nebudu) proto asi nevím, kde je problém 2. U borderu mezi odkazy při najetí myší se nepřebarví na modrou celá čás, ale v levo zůstane pár pixelů tou základní tmavou barvou. Omlouvám se za to jak to vysvětluju snad to pochopíte... Děkuju moc za rady. |
||
Časová prodleva: 11 let
|
0